Web1 milliliter (ml) is also 1 cubic centimeter (cc) In other words 1 milliliter is exactly the same as a little cube that is 1 cm on each side (1 cubic centimeter). WebConclusion. Regarding measuring volume, 1/2 teaspoon equals 2.5 ccs (cubic centimeters). This means a total of 2.5 milliliters (ml) in 1/2 teaspoon. To put this into perspective, there are approximately 20 drops in 1 ml, so 1/2 teaspoon would be around 40 drops. Keep in mind that the size of the drop will vary depending on the liquid being used.
